Title: |
Factorization of K-theoretic orbifold DT invariants |
Date (JST): |
Tue, Sep 30, 2025, 13:30 - 15:00 |
Place: |
Seminar Room A |
Abstract: |
Degree 0 Donaldson-Thomas invariants of orbifolds count 0-dimensional substacks and are related to counts of colored plane (or solid) partitions, where the boxes are colored in a way determined by the orbifold structure. This allows the computation of closed formulas for some orbifolds. The refinement of those formulas to K-theoretic DT theory involves an extension of Okounkov's factorization technique to the orbifold setting, which we will explain. We then show that an appropriate twist of the virtual structure sheaf is factorizable in DT theory of orbifolds of dimension 3 and 4, and how this twist naturally arises if we want factorizable invariants. |
